A repeat of last year’s final sets the stage for this year’s Uganda Rugby Premiership semifinals with defending Champions Platinum Credit Heathens taking on Black Pirates who topped the table leading into the knockouts.

In the quarter final return legs that happened on Saturday, Heathens shared the spoils 10-10 with Victoria Sharks to advance on 51-36 aggregate whilst the ugly scenes at Kings Park Arena overshadowed Pirates’ victory over Walukuba Barbarians.

Following a scuffle that resulted into the referee sending Pirates’ Haruna Mohammed and Walukuba’s Ahmed Ssekyanzi to the sin bin. The Barbarians refused to return to the pitch when play resumed and the Pirates who were already cruising with a 36-06 lead won the tie on a 63-26 aggregate.

At Legends, KOBs came back from 10points down to win 37-36 on aggregate with a last kick of the game against Toyota Buffaloes, securing a spot in the last four. They’ll face Jinja Hippos who eliminated Rhinos on 52-30 across both ties.

The two legged ties will be played on April 26 and May 3.
